Skip to content

Commit adb15a7

Browse files
author
Tom Sydney Kerckhove
committed
Removed some now-obsolete nix code
1 parent 89e0084 commit adb15a7

File tree

1 file changed

+1
-23
lines changed

1 file changed

+1
-23
lines changed

nix/overlay.nix

+1-23
Original file line numberDiff line numberDiff line change
@@ -2,28 +2,6 @@ final: previous:
22
with final.lib;
33
with final.haskell.lib;
44
let
5-
openAPICodeGeneratorRepo = builtins.fetchGit {
6-
url = "https://github.com/Haskell-OpenAPI-Code-Generator/Haskell-OpenAPI-Client-Code-Generator";
7-
rev = "c3133bde91430990ff9c03c19a015713ae291e2f";
8-
ref = "master";
9-
};
10-
openAPICodeGenerator = dontHaddock (disableLibraryProfiling (final.haskellPackages.callCabal2nix "openapi3-code-generator" (final.gitignoreSource ../.) { }));
11-
generatedStripeCode = final.stdenv.mkDerivation {
12-
name = "generated-stripe-code";
13-
buildInputs = [
14-
openAPICodeGenerator
15-
final.tree
16-
];
17-
buildCommand = ''
18-
# To make sure that we don't get issues with encodings
19-
export LANG=C.utf8
20-
export LC_ALL=C.utf8
21-
22-
${../scripts/generate-stripe.sh} ${openAPICodeGeneratorRepo} $out
23-
'';
24-
};
25-
generatedStripePackage = dontHaddock (disableLibraryProfiling (final.haskellPackages.callCabal2nix "stripe-api" generatedStripeCode { }));
26-
275
in
286
{
297
generateOpenAPIClient = import ./generate-client.nix { pkgs = final; };
@@ -43,7 +21,7 @@ in
4321
(
4422
self: super:
4523
{
46-
openapi3-code-generator = openAPICodeGenerator;
24+
openapi3-code-generator = final.haskellPackages.callCabal2nix "openapi3-code-generator" (final.gitignoreSource ../.) { };
4725
}
4826
);
4927
}

0 commit comments

Comments
 (0)